German State Railway Wagon Association

The German state railway wagon Association (DWV) was an association founded in 1909, the German state railways. The purpose of the association was to ensure a permissive freight cars exchanges between Member railroads. The German state coach association was in contrast to the Prussian state railway carriage association for the whole of Germany to enforce a uniform wagon type and a total of eleven different wagon types developed, this resulted in the wagon, the association type. In addition to complete freight car bogie designs have also been defined.
